Postdoc: ai efficiency & scalable systems residency

Cambridge
Microsoft

Offer description

We are looking for a Postdoctoral researcher to join us as part of a two-year AI Residency Program in Cambridge, UK. This is a close collaboration between M365 Research and The Cloud Infrastructure team in Microsoft Research to advance the state of the art in AI efficiency.

Generative AI is revolutionizing how we create, share, work with, and consume content. At Microsoft, we run the biggest platform for collaboration and productivity in the world with hundreds of millions of consumer/enterprise users. Tackling AI efficiency challenges is crucial for delivering these experiences at scale.

Within our Microsoft wide Systems Innovation initiative, we are working to advance efficiency across AI systems, where we look at novel designs and optimizations across AI stacks: models, AI frameworks, cloud infrastructure, and hardware.

We believe that dramatic improvements to cloud-scale AI/ML systems can be enabled by automatic tools supporting their development and deployment process. This includes architectural exploration, mapping of workloads onto the infrastructure, and further optimizations. There is a wealth of research opportunities and challenges in scheduling and optimization, constraint solving, program synthesis, local search, and other areas. We are building such tools, in collaboration with product groups, other teams at Microsoft Research, and the broader academic community

Qualifications

Required/Minimum Qualifications:

* PhD in computer science, math, physics, or related field
* Hands on experience with constraint solving, automated reasoning, program verification, DNNs/LLMs, or related.
* Capability for rapid and accurate development in, for example, Python, C++, or similar.

Preferred/Additional Qualifications:

* Publishing track record in automation of distributed deep learning, constraint solving, program verification (e.g., NeurIPS, ICML, OSDI, CP, SAT, CAV, PLDI, POPL).
* Experience with ML frameworks.

Responsibilities

You will work closely with other researchers to advance research on automated tools for the design, development, and deployment of AI/ML infrastructure and workloads at scale. This includes but is not limited to algorithms for scheduling communication over heterogeneous networks, partitioning/fusion of computation tasks, and static analysis of DNNs. You will have access to our internal product partners and will closely work with experts on AI/ML systems, automated reasoning, and constraint solving. Furthermore, you will contribute to the research community by publishing and presenting your work at scientific conferences.
